I doubt Betazed would do anything, really, because the planet isn't part of the Federation until 2273 and would likely have no compulsion to do so. And there's no correlation between Deanna Troi being a counselor on TNG and counseling being a common or much-taken professional role on Betazed.

I do think it's doubtless that the Betazoids, like the Vulcans, would feel the, er, disturbance in the Force that the destruction of Vulcan caused. But I don't think they would offer to help, being a fairly insular people themselves. More likely Starfleet or Federation personnel would be sent, if they would be accepted in the first place, which I doubt.

I agree with [personal profile] melannen, though, that some of this is probably bleedover from the Whoverse; though I would argue that the Vulcan eugenics that gave rise to widespread Vulcan telepathy didn't preclude the specialization of particular telepathic/mind-generated skills. So I don't think it's out of the question that, in the pool of persons who departed from Vulcan to form the beginnings of the Rihannsu, telepathic abilities became largely dormant, particularly if the breeding program sanctioned by Vulcan marriage fell to the wayside and that level of genetic control was lost.
